WebThe first image shows a two-dimensional electron dot-density plot of the 6f xyz orbital (across the x=y plane). The 6f xyz and 6f z(x 2-y 2) are related to each other by a 45° rotation about the z-axis.Each orbital has three nodal planes, which for the 6f xyz are the xy, xz, and yz planes.
